Is Gilgandra Rd an expensive or affordable street relative to North Bondi?
House prices on Gilgandra Rd sit 11.99% above the North Bondi suburb house median. This indicates a premium pricing position for detached homes compared to the broader area. Buyers should expect to pay a higher price for a house on this street than the average North Bondi house price. This metric applies only to houses, not apartments.
What are the risk and overlay factors on Gilgandra Rd?
There is no bushfire or high-voltage powerline risk on Gilgandra Rd. Heritage overlays do not apply to any properties here. Flood mapping is active for 23 homes, with 28 recommended for further flood checks. Twenty-four properties have no flood risk identified or are not mapped. Buyers should review council flood reports and insurance costs before purchasing.
Are properties on Gilgandra Rd mostly on high, level or low ground?
The street has a mixed elevation profile. Most homes sit on level ground, with 53 properties at this elevation. Fifteen homes are on the low side, and three are on the high side. Different elevations can influence site characteristics, so buyers should assess the specific property rather than relying on the street average.

Is Gilgandra Rd mostly houses or apartments?
Gilgandra Rd has 75 residential properties, all of which are houses. There are no apartments on this street. The property mix is entirely detached homes, duplexes, or terraces. Buyers looking for apartments will not find them on this street.

How many properties have sold on Gilgandra Rd?
Two houses sold on Gilgandra Rd in the past 12 months. No apartments sold in that period. The five-year turnover rate for houses is 17.3%, meaning 17.3% of the house stock changed ownership in the last five years. Turnover measures the proportion of properties that changed ownership during the past five years.
